ØMQ (also known as ZeroMQ) is an open-source messaging library that provides a flexible lightweight abstraction for distributed and concurrent applications. It offers a socket API for building fast and efficient asynchronous message-based applications.

Lego Racers is a racing video game developed by High Voltage Software and published by Lego Media in 1999. Players build and customize Lego vehicles to race on various tracks based on popular Lego themes. The game features single and multiplayer modes with up to 4 players.
